Informatica is currently looking for a Principal User Experience Designer with experience in designing user experiences for enterprise data management products to join our team in Toronto, Canada.  

Job Summary  

As a Principal User Experience Designer, you will be responsible for collaborating with a cross functional team of designers, product managers, and engineers to design a variety of user experiences and UIs for our Master Data Management products.  In the role of Principal User Experience Designer, you must be able to work and adapt in a fluid, fast-paced environment. Working as the Principal User Experience Designer you must have strong technical, communication, collaboration, and leadership skills.

What You’ll Do  

  • Plan and deliver UX designs while working closely with global, cross-functional teams to create innovative user experiences for new and extended data-management offerings.
  • Helpto plan and conduct stakeholder interviews, design workshops, and user research activities 
  • Synthesizeresults from user research into coherent user experience design solutions 
  • Createinformation architectures, task flows, user interaction models, wireframe screen flows, prototypes, detailed designs, design briefs, design specifications and guidelines with little direction 
  • Influenceproduct teams and the organization to achieve solutions that are right for our customers 
  • Foster a fun, creative, collaborative spirit

Key Essentials  

  • 8+ years of experience designing user interfaces and user experiences for web-based enterprise products
  • Bachelor’s or Master’sdegree in related discipline (HCI, Industrial Design, Cognitive Psychology, Graphic Design, etc.) 
  • An online portfolio that demonstrates your design talent and skills in conceptual modelling, information architecture, user flows, information visualization, and mock-ups
  • Expert knowledge and understanding of user-centered design process in product development environment
  • Proven ability to generate end-to-end designs -- from concept through production detailing
  • Demonstrated experience developing and communicating UX design guidelines and design specifications
  • Proven effectiveness working in global, cross-functional teams that include product management, engineering, QA, documentation and other UX professionals
  • Demonstrated proficiency with wireframing and prototyping tools, such as Axure RP, Sketch, InVision, Balsamiq, etc.
  • Experience using user-research methods, analytics, and other insights to guide product direction
  • Excellent written and verbal skills.
